Understanding Grief in Pet Loss

Grieving for a lost pet can be as complex as grieving for a human loved one. multiple emotions can arise, including sadness, anger, guilt, and even relief. It’s vital to acknowledge that these feelings are normal and a part of the healing process.Here are some steps to help you cope:

  • Give Yourself Permission to Grieve: Allow yourself to feel the loss and express your emotions. It’s okay to cry, reminisce, or seek support from friends and family.
  • Remember the Good Times: Celebrate the moments you shared with your pet. Keeping a memorial album or scrapbook can provide comfort and joy.
  • Share Your Experience: Joining support groups or forums where others share similar experiences can alleviate feelings of isolation.
  • Create a Tribute: Consider creating a memorial in your home or garden. this could be a framed photo, a dedicated space, or even planting a tree in their memory.

The Emotional World of animals

Groundbreaking studies illustrate that many species, notably dogs, exhibit behaviors indicative of complex emotional responses. Research has shown that dogs display a range of feelings such as joy, jealousy, and even grief.A notable study conducted by the University of Oregon demonstrated that dogs can recognize human emotions via facial expressions, responding with appropriate behaviors that reflect empathy towards their owners.This highlights a foundational element in the debate surrounding the soul and emotional capacity of dogs—that they not only feel, but that they also connect with humans on an emotional level.

  • Empathy: Dogs often display empathetic behavior by comforting their owners during emotional distress.
  • Social Bonds: They create strong social attachments, not only with humans but also with other pets.
  • Grief Response: Many dogs show signs of mourning after the loss of a companion, revealing their capacity for deep emotional experiences.

Scientific Studies and Perspectives

Scientific perspectives on animal emotions span multiple disciplines, including psychology, neuroscience, and ethology. One notable contributor to this field is the work of Dr. Jaak Panksepp, who posits that animals share homologous emotional systems with humans. His research suggests that the innate emotional networks in both species are responsible for generating experiences like joy and sadness. This framework opens the door to understanding not just the emotional life of dogs but raises the compelling question: can we consider these emotional beings as having souls?
